#0e8172 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0e8172 is composed of 5.5% red, 50.6%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.6%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 172.2 degrees, a saturation of 80.4% and a lightness of 28%. #0e8172 color hex could be obtained by blending #1cffe4 with #000300. Closest websafe color is: #009966.

Shades and Tints of #0e8172

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010505 is the darkest color, while #f2fef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#0e8172

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#454a49 is the less saturated color, while #038c7a is the most saturated one.
